About:
Bitcoin Dua is a grassroots Bitcoin circular economy in Agbozume, Ghana. Inspired by El Salvadorโs Bitcoin Beach and connected with projects such as Bitcoin Ekasi, it treats Bitcoin as everyday money rather than a trading asset.
The work is built on education first. A renovated learning center now hosts Bitcoin classes, coding, robotics, and digital literacy for local youth, including programs like Bitcoin for Juniors.
Students, teachers, and residents learn how money works, then earn and spend sats with nearby shops. The team has onboarded around 30 local merchants, turning Bitcoin into a familiar word in the town.
Key Objectives:
1. Teach Bitcoin and financial literacy on the ground through the Education Center, school visits, workshops, and youth programs.
2. Grow a working circular economy where people in Agbozume learn, earn, and spend sats with local merchants.
3. Train young people in coding, robotics, and digital skills so they can earn in Bitcoin without leaving the community.
4. Onboard more businesses and make everyday payments in sats practical and trusted.
5. Build lasting community infrastructure, as a hub for youth, recreation, education, and circular-economy use.
